Plans for a major upgrade of the North London Line to improve access to the 2012 Olympic venues have yet to be approved, despite the Games being less than four years away (link below.)

Meanwhile, a wrongly positioned Teflon plate has been identified as the cause of the near catastrophic bridge slip which saw debris fall on to the live railway outside Liverpool Street station during engineering work on the East London Line extension (link below.)
